Usa-Places.com has listed approx 1 Coworking spaces in Montgomery. Some of the Top rated Coworking spaces in Montgomery are- 5027 / Work.

Place Name
Type
Address
Coworking space
Coworking space
5027 Mercer St, Montgomery, AL 36116, United States

Similar Categories